  • Abstract
    In database management systems, the need to integrate content-based image retrieval facilities has become one of the key issues. We first illustrate the importance of such facilities with example queries and give an overview of the work done in similarity-based data retrieval. Then, we propose an image repository model that supports similarity-based operations on feature vector representations of images. Moreover, we introduce a new similarity-based algebra on image tables. Thus, we define novel similarity-based algebraic operators and study their properties. We also investigate the use of the novel operators in combination with the relational operators on image and relational tables. Finally, we study the query optimization issues
